opencv+yolov5+c++安装
时间: 2023-12-04 21:02:33 浏览: 164
安装OpenCV和YOLOv5是一个比较复杂的过程,需要一些基本的编程和编译知识。以下是一些大致的步骤:
1. 安装OpenCV
- 安装依赖项:sudo apt-get install build-essential cmake git libgtk2.0-dev pkg-config libavcodec-dev libavformat-dev libswscale-dev
- 下载OpenCV源代码:git clone https://github.com/opencv/opencv.git
- 创建一个build目录并进入该目录:cd opencv && mkdir build && cd build
- 运行cmake进行配置:cmake -DCMAKE_BUILD_TYPE=Release -DCMAKE_INSTALL_PREFIX=/usr/local ..
- 编译并安装OpenCV:make -j4 && sudo make install && sudo ldconfig
2. 安装YOLOv5
- 安装依赖项:sudo apt-get install python3.8 python3.8-dev python3.8-distutils python3-pip
- 下载YOLOv5源代码:git clone https://github.com/ultralytics/yolov5.git
- 安装相关Python包:cd yolov5 && pip install -r requirements.txt
3. 集成OpenCV和YOLOv5
- 在YOLOv5的detect.py文件中,添加OpenCV相关代码(例如,将检测结果绘制在图像上)
- 编译C++代码,并链接OpenCV和YOLOv5库
以上仅为大致的步骤,具体实现还需要根据具体情况进行调整。如果您遇到了问题,可以在社区中提问,我们将尽力帮助您解决。
阅读全文